Abstract

This paper documents efforts currently being undertaken by the National Fenestration Rating Councils Annual Energy Rating Subcommittee to develop procedures to quantify the energy impacts of fenestration products in typical residential buildings throughout the United States. Parallel paths focus on (1) the development of simplified heating and cooling indices and (2) the development of a more detailed methodology to calculate the cost and energy impacts of specific products in a variety of housing types. These procedures are currently under discussion by NFRCs Technical Committee; future efforts will also address commercial buildings.
